Output f4bf21c7a1acd8366e6f44adec99259b51c3c73b29436b8fd45cf33c11df61ce:1

value
21031096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05d826bdc77fa9a966406be5925be8c407490a64 OP_EQUALVERIFY OP_CHECKSIG
address
1XuKRC4YbDX2juJJAHjXznSZWf4fNMTuW
transaction
f4bf21c7a1acd8366e6f44adec99259b51c3c73b29436b8fd45cf33c11df61ce
confirmations
485534
spent
true